Spire Cambridge Lea Hospital are looking for a Pharmacy Technician to join our bank who is committed to delivering the highest quality care to our patients. 

As a key member of the team, you will support the department in the provision of pharmacy services including ordering, stock control and preparation of drugs and medicines.

A Bank contract at Spire Healthcare is a flexible employment agreement where you are not committed to a set number of hours per week. Instead, you work on an ad-hoc basis, filling in shifts that we have available in our hospital. A Bank contract is ideal for individuals seeking flexibility, as it allows you to choose shifts that fit your availability, leaving you with a greater work-life balance. Bank contracts are also a fantastic way to secure additional income alongside other contracted work.

Duties and responsibilities:

To provide an exemplary specialist technical service to support the pharmacy department and other areas of the hospital that stock medicines, working within own level of competence and in accordance with current legislation, accepted professional and ethical standards and Spire Healthcare policies and procedures.

  • Monitor stock levels within the Pharmacy department to maintain appropriate stock levels
  • Assist with the procurement of pharmaceutical stock for the pharmacy and other departments using appropriate electronic systems
  • Participate in pharmacy and departmental stock takes
  • Provide general administrative support to the department
  • Contribute to the safe and effective use of medicines, ensuring cost efficiency.
